What Exactly Is an Online Mixer?
An online mixer is a web-based tool allowing real-time audio mixing, mastering, and collaboration. Unlike traditional software, it operates in your browser—no downloads needed. Popular platforms like BandLab, Soundtrap, and AudioTool enable musicians, podcasters, and producers to:
- Combine vocal tracks, instruments, and effects remotely
- Share projects with collaborators worldwide
- Access cloud-based storage for sessions
- Use royalty-free loops and samples
The Legal Landscape: Copyright and Ownership
When asking “online mixer is it legal?”, copyright is paramount. Legality hinges on what you mix and how you use it:
- Original Content: Mixing your own recordings is always legal.
- Licensed Samples: Using platform-provided royalty-free loops is safe (check terms).
- Copyrighted Material: Remixing others’ music without permission violates copyright law.
Platforms like YouTube and Spotify deploy Content ID systems to detect unauthorized use, risking takedowns or lawsuits.
4 Key Factors That Determine Legality
- Jurisdiction: Laws vary by country. EU’s Copyright Directive differs from US Fair Use doctrine.
- Platform Terms: Services may claim partial ownership of uploaded content—read agreements carefully.
- Monetization: Profiting from mixes containing uncleared samples escalates legal risks.
- Sample Sources: Bootleg remixes = illegal. Cleared samples from platforms like Splice = compliant.
How to Use Online Mixers Legally: 5 Best Practices
- Create original content or use licensed samples exclusively.
- Secure written permission for any copyrighted material.
- Review platform terms regarding data ownership and distribution rights.
- Credit collaborators and sample sources transparently.
- Use royalty-free libraries (e.g., FreeSound, CC Mixter) for safe sampling.
Risks of Illegal Mixing: Beyond Copyright Strikes
Using online mixers unlawfully invites serious consequences:
- DMCA takedowns removing your work from platforms
- Fines up to $150,000 per copyright violation in the US
- Loss of monetization privileges on streaming services
- Platform bans for repeat offenses
FAQ: Online Mixer Legality Explained
Q: Can I remix popular songs for non-profit use?
A: No. Without permission, even non-commercial remixes infringe copyright. “Fair use” rarely applies to full songs.
Q: Do online mixers own my creations?
A: Typically, no—but platforms like Soundtrap grant themselves broad licensing rights. Always verify terms before uploading.
Q: Are free online mixers legal?
A: Yes, the tools themselves are legal. Illegality stems from user actions (e.g., unauthorized sampling).
Q: Can I sell music made with online mixers?
A: Only if all elements are original or properly licensed. Platforms may restrict commercial use—check their policies.
Q: How do I prove ownership of my mix?
A: Maintain original project files, timestamps, and collaboration records. Copyright registration adds legal protection.
